Fascia Replacement in Kansas City, KS

Fascia replacement services involve removing and installing new fascia boards, which are the horizontal strips that run along the edge of a roof and support the gutters. This project is often necessary when existing fascia has become damaged by moisture, pests, or age, leading to issues such as water leaks, sagging gutters, or compromised roof integrity. Property owners typically seek fascia replacement when they notice signs of rot, warping, or peeling paint, or if gutters are pulling away from the roofline. This service covers various types of properties, from residential homes to small commercial buildings, and can help restore the appearance and functionality of the roofline.

Before requesting fascia replacement,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ether the existing fascia can be repaired or if full replacement is needed. It’s also helpful to consider the condition of underlying materials, such as soffits and rafters, which may require inspection or repair. Additionally, understanding the materials used for fascia, such as wood, vinyl, or aluminum, can influence the durability and maintenance needs of the new boards. Proper assessment ensures that the replacement enhances the property's curb appeal while providing long-lasting protection against weather elements.

FAQ

Fascia Replacement Questions

What is fascia replacement? Fascia replacement involves removing damaged or rotted fascia boards and installing new ones to protect the roof and improve curb appeal.

Why might fascia need replacement? Fascia can deteriorate due to moisture, pests, or age, leading to potential roofing issues and water damage.

How does fascia replacement benefit a property? Replacing worn fascia helps prevent leaks, supports the roof structure, and enhances the property's exterior appearance.

What materials are used for fascia replacement? Common materials include wood, vinyl, and aluminum, chosen based on durability and style preferences.
